Seasonal Operations Assistant - Drexel Market

Department: Property Maintenance

Employment Type: Seasonal - Full Time

Location: The Summit at University City - Philadelphia, PA

Description

We are seeking a Seasonal Operations Assistant to support the management and maintenance team(s) during our seasonal apartment Turnover period and/or for a special project-based need. This position will work closely with the team and vendors to ensure a smooth process and/or project completion according to ACC policies and procedures.

You will be the liaison between vendors and staff to include, but not limited to: unit entry/oversight, collecting daily vendor assignment sheets, basic work order fulfillment, general unit make-ready etc. Your ability to provide excellent customer service to residents and vendors and to support to our maintenance team will be key

Here's what a typical day may look like:
  • Accompany vendors on-site as instructed by community management and/or facilities management.
  • Assist in audits and tracking as instructed to include but not limited to: key audits, damage walks, vendor completion lists, etc.
  • Assist in quality checks of completed work to ensure market ready status of the units or area of project.
  • During the unit Turnover process, assist in preparation of units/bedspaces for occupancy in accordance with company standards and expectations.
  • Responsible for understanding and following the American Campus key policy.
  • Assist with moving, unloading and storing supplies such as furniture or project supplies.
  • Perform duties and assists in completing daily duties as outlined in the American Campus Basic Operating Standards and Systems (BOSS) program.
  • Assists in keeping property grounds clean to include but not limited to: general curb appeal including trash pick-up and disposal, vacuuming/sweeping/mopping common areas, maintain pool and amenity areas as needed, power washing, etc. in line with the American Campus BOSS program.
  • May assist with final walks. May assist with final touch ups including but not limited to: minor cleaning, minor repairs, touch up paint, etc. as instructed.
  • Participate in routine property or unit inspections.
  • Attend all mandatory employee staff meetings and company safety meetings/webinars.

Skills, Knowledge and Expertise

To be successful in this role, you should have:
  • Knowledge of general maintenance, repairs, and general make-ready of unit duties (trash out, cleaning and painting).
  • Ability to perform housekeeping and cleaning tasks and use small power/hand tools.
  • Ability to understand and follow MSDS rules for the handling and use of any chemicals.
  • Ability to drive a golf cart.
